Php 分析错误:语法错误,意外的文件结尾

Php 分析错误:语法错误,意外的文件结尾,php,Php,我有一个用于打印总报告的表,但它确实有一个错误。我认为这一行和这里都有bug,因为当我开始输入代码时,它会导致出现错误,请帮助!!! 这是我的php代码 <?php $con=mysql_connect("localhost","root","")or die(mysql_error()); $db=mysql_select_db('project')or die(mysql_error()); $query=mys

我有一个用于打印总报告的表,但它确实有一个错误。我认为这一行和这里都有bug,因为当我开始输入代码时,它会导致出现错误,请帮助!!! 这是我的php代码

        <?php 
        $con=mysql_connect("localhost","root","")or die(mysql_error());
       $db=mysql_select_db('project')or die(mysql_error());

            $query=mysql_query("SELECT * from reservation  ")or die(mysql_error());
            while($row=mysql_fetch_array($query)){

        ?>

        <tr>
            <td><?php echo $row['firstname']. ' ' .$row['lastname'] ?></td>
            <td><?php echo $row['address'] ?></td>
            <td><?php echo $row['arrival'] ?></td>


            <td><?php echo $row['departure'] ?></td>
            <td><?php echo $row3['qty'] ?></td>

            <td><?php echo 'PHP ' . number_format(floatval($row['payable'])); ?></td>
            <td><?php echo $row['status'] ?></td>
            <td><?php echo $row['confirmation'] ?></td>
        </tr>
        <?php } ?>
    </tbody>
</table>
        <?php
    $result3 = mysql_query("SELECT qty FROM rooinventory") or die(mysql_error());
    while ($rows3 = mysql_fetch_array($result)) {
?>
<?php
    $result = mysql_query("SELECT SUM(payable) FROM reservation") or die(mysql_error());
    while ($rows = mysql_fetch_array($result)) {
?>

<?php }

$result1 = mysql_query("SELECT SUM(payable) FROM reservation") or die(mysql_error());
while ($rows1 = mysql_fetch_array($result1)) {
?>  
<div class="pull-right">
    <div class="span">
        <div class="alert alert-info"><i class="icon-credit-card icon-large"></i>&nbsp;Total Amount: PHP&nbsp;<?php echo number_format(floatval($rows1['SUM(payable)'])); ?></div>
    </div>
</div>
</center>

总额:菲律宾比索


在您的
标签

“它确实有错误”-错误信息是什么?您正在使用并且应该使用。数量无效。它有一个未定义的错误变量:row3,是什么让你认为应该定义row3?@loreinechrovans它可能是一个打字错误,就像你写的
row3
而不是
row
数量不起作用。它有一个错误未定义变量:row3,您可能应该定义它。或者使用正确的。或者再次阅读您的代码并检查拼写错误,例如
row3
而不是
row
rows3
现在它有一个警告mysql\u fetch\u array()希望参数1是resource,如果我认为如何调用qty是错误的
<?php } 
     } 
 ?>